Make a speed, time, distance table for all of the data and any that you can express from the given data.


Let r = speed of the guide if rowing in still water.
When you say, "6 mi down the river and back", this is 6 miles up the river and 6 miles down the river.  Round trip up and back is 12 miles.  If you believe this is the wrong interpretation then say so.



DIRECTION________speed___________time hours________distance miles
DOWN RIVER_______r+4_____________(___)________________6
UP RIVER_________r-4_____________(___)________________6


The key relation speed*time=distance allows us to make expressions to fill-in times.  
r*h=d for {{{speed*timeHours=distanceMiles}}}
{{{timeHours=distanceMiles/speed}}}



DIRECTION________speed___________time hours________distance miles
DOWN RIVER_______r+4_____________(6/(r+4))________________6
UP RIVER_________r-4_____________(6/(r-4))________________6
TOTAL______________________________2_____________________12


He rows up and back in 2 hours.  This allows us to equate to the sum of the time expressions and the only unknown variable is r.

{{{highlight(6/(r+4)+6/(r-4)=2)}}} The problem's principle resulting equation to solve.  The rest of the process is for you to do.
